Excelsoft Technologies IPO Review: Company Overview
Excelsoft Technologies is a global vertical SaaS (vSaaS) provider specializing in learning, assessments, and digital education infrastructure. With 25+ years of product engineering expertise, the company has successfully built a diversified product suite ranging from e-assessment platforms, remote proctoring systems, LMS, digital publishing, to AI-powered student success solutions.
Operating in 19 countries and serving 76 enterprise customers, including global giants like Pearson Education, AQA, Colleges of Excellence, Ascend Learning, Surala Net (Japan), and BYU–Idaho, Excelsoft Technologies has evolved into one of India’s most trusted education technology exporters.
What differentiates the company is its deep product moat, long-term client relationships (average top 10 client vintage of 10.5 years), and full-stack capabilities covering AI, cloud engineering, content services, and digital transformation.
Excelsoft Technologies IPO Details & Context
| IPO Dates | 19 – 21 November 2025 |
| IPO Price | INR 114 – 120 per share |
| Fresh issue | INR 180 crore |
| Offer For Sale | INR 320 crore |
| Total IPO size | INR 500 crore |
| Minimum bid (lot size) | 125 shares (INR 15,000) |
| Face Value | INR 10 per share |
| Retail Allocation | 35% |
| Listing On | BSE, NSE |
Use of proceeds (Fresh Issue):
- New Mysore campus land + construction – INR 61.77 cr
- Upgradation of existing Mysore facilities – INR 39.51 cr
- IT infrastructure upgrades – INR 54.64 cr
- General corporate purposes
The expansion strategy is clear: scale product development capacity, strengthen infrastructure, and support growing demand from global clients.

Excelsoft Technologies IPO Analysis: Revenue Streams
Revenue Breakdown by Business Vertical
| Vertical | FY23 | FY24 | FY25 | Q1 FY26 |
| Educational Technology Services | 99.47 | 85.06 | 127.10 | 28.67 |
| Assessment & Proctoring Solutions | 52.86 | 72.87 | 63.08 | 17.56 |
| Learning & Student Success Systems | 33.12 | 34.19 | 30.03 | 6.28 |
| Learning, Design & Content Solutions | 9.65 | 6.17 | 13.08 | 3.20 |
| Total Revenue | 195.10 | 198.30 | 233.29 | 55.72 |
Revenue Breakdown by Geography
| Region | FY23 | FY24 | FY25 | Q1 FY26 |
| North America | 123.47 | 109.10 | 141.50 | 33.82 |
| Europe & UK | 31.27 | 39.91 | 51.75 | 13.67 |
| India | 14.49 | 17.41 | 19.10 | 4.92 |
| Asia (Ex-India) | 24.15 | 30.01 | 18.93 | 2.81 |
| Australia | 1.73 | 1.86 | 2.02 | 0.50 |
| Total Revenue | 195.10 | 198.30 | 233.29 | 55.72 |
Summary:
- Over 82% of revenue comes from North America and Europe, proving the company is a strong global SaaS exporter.
- The company has a balanced product mix (assessment, LMS, tech services, content services) that keeps revenue stable across seasons.
- In FY25, EdTech technology services grew sharply due to system upgrades, cloud migrations, and AI integration projects.
- Assessment and remote proctoring remain the company’s core strength and are now mission-critical worldwide.
- Pearson contributes ~59% of revenue, but the 20+ year relationship keeps it stable, and 17 new clients in FY25 improve diversification.
Excelsoft Technologies IPO Review: Financial Performance
| FY 2023 | FY 2024 | FY 2025 | Q1 FY 2026 | |
| Revenue | 195.10 | 198.30 | 233.29 | 55.72 |
| Expenses | 167.79 | 182.38 | 189.26 | 52.49 |
| Net income | 22.41 | 12.75 | 34.69 | 6.01 |
| Margin (%) | 11.49 | 6.43 | 14.87 | 10.79 |
| ROCE (%) | 11.03 | 7.59 | 16.11 | 2.10 |
| EBITDA (%) | 34.94 | 27.72 | 31.40 | 18.27 |
| ROE (%) | 8.41 | 4.43 | 10.38 | 1.61 |
Summary:
- Revenue grew steadily from INR 195.1 crore (FY23) to INR 233.29 crore (FY25), indicating strong market demand and consistent business expansion.
- Gross margins remained healthy in the 55–62% band, reflecting a high-quality, product-led SaaS revenue mix.
- PAT surged 172% YoY to INR 34.69 crore in FY25, demonstrating efficient cost control and enhanced profitability.
- Return ratios improved strongly, with ROCE rising to 16.11% and ROE to 10.38% in FY25, signalling superior capital efficiency.
- Overall financials highlight a scalable, recurring-revenue SaaS model with improving profitability and a consistently strengthening balance sheet.
Key Strengths of Excelsoft Technologies
- Deep Global Revenue Base: North America contributes 60.65% of FY25 revenue, ensuring strong enterprise-grade stability and premium client spend.
- High Client Stickiness: Q1 FY26 data shows 24 clients having 10+ years of relationship, reflecting exceptional product stickiness and near-zero churn.
- Strong Multi-Product Portfolio: Seven major platforms (SARAS, EasyProctor, EnablED, OpenPage, CollegeSPARC, LearnActiv, AI-Levate) diversify revenue and reduce cyclicity.
- Deleveraged Balance Sheet: Net-debt-to-equity improved from 0.37 (FY23) to 0.05 (FY25), giving room for growth-led capital allocation post-IPO.
- Global Clientele Strength: Marquee clients like Pearson, AQA, Ascend Learning & BYU validate product reliability and drive long-term recurring revenues.
- AI-Led Competitive Moat: AI-Levate uses LLMs like Mistral, Llama, GPT-4o & Claude, offering AI-driven automation in item generation, analytics & proctoring.
